It is my great pleasure to inform you about a major victory that FISE has won for our local. 

With the assistance of Mr. Michael J. Snider, Esq. and his law firm (www.sniderlaw.com), advocates of workers’ rights, FISE has settled Overtime grievances we filed against BIA, BIE and OST. Our case with ASIA remains pending. The Grievances were filed because the Agency inappropriately treated many positions as exempt (from the FLSA) and the Agency was not properly paying non-exempt employees for their overtime.  Through many years if hard work, the Grievances were eventually settled.  

Many of our bargaining unit members employed between May 29, 2005 and August 29, 2011 will benefit from the financial settlement.

The funds will be distributed by the Class Action Implementation Group (CAIG), an independent organization that specializes in administering financial settlements.
